Output c3c7637111334a31a8787bd3931ab067f14ad646051f9bac61e455faba7c7c98:1

value
24523808
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6908603b8f58a4be9fd852b7087fd907738e8ae50dfb58e24e853634a83c36da
address
tb1pdyyxqwu0tzjta87c22mssl7eqaecazh9pha43cjws5mrf2puxmdqy30ssj
transaction
c3c7637111334a31a8787bd3931ab067f14ad646051f9bac61e455faba7c7c98
confirmations
26638
spent
true